Previous Events

AUG.

21

@Trailhead

Our first Happy Hour of the season featured Mike Gough and Aaron McCulloch sharing how film music and sound design are created, from organic samples to custom synths, turning technical precision into emotional storytelling.

We also heard from Joseph Haskin and Marne Elmore, who introduced Illuminate, the annual projection-art festival that transforms Garden City’s streets into an immersive, walkable gallery spotlighting local and underrepresented artists.

On October 30, 2025, Hackfort Happy Hour at Hap Hap Lounge brought together Boise’s tech and creative community for an evening of AI insights, networking, and Hackfort updates. The event featured:

• Scott Falconer: Applied AI leader and author of Managing AI, who shared “Applied AI Essentials: 10 Rules for Real-World Success”, cutting through the noise with practical lessons from real-world AI adoption.

• Steve Pentland: Researcher, professor, and founder of Rhetorix Lab, who explored how his video-based assessment platform is transforming education and training by restoring academic integrity, elevating student voice, and emphasizing the human skills AI can’t replace.

Two unique perspectives – industry and education – came together for an engaging evening of conversation and connection.
